The phrase customers find hardest to understand is: “There seems to be room left—why can’t we load more?” This is because an aircraft cargo hold is neither a warehouse nor a shipping container.Air cargo loading must comply with requirements for external dimensions, weight limits, center of gravity, securing mechanisms, access aisles, temperature control, dangerous goods segregation, and operational clearance. The limit for maximum cargo hold filling is not determined by the gaps visible to the naked eye, but by safety regulations.

What Is a Safety Margin?
Safety clearance is not a waste of space; rather, it ensures that cargo can be safely loaded, secured, inspected, and unloaded without compromising the aircraft’s structure or systems during flight.
Types of Safety Clearance
Purpose
Contour Clearance
Prevents contact with the cargo compartment ceiling and side walls
Operational Clearance
Provides operating space for personnel, equipment, and roller beds
Securing Clearance
To ensure nets, straps, and buckles function properly
Temperature-controlled clearance
Maintain airflow circulation
Isolation Clearance
Distance required for hazardous materials, live animals, and temperature-controlled cargo
Emergency clearance
To facilitate inspection of anomalies and unloading
Packing the cargo tightly does not equate to high loading efficiency. Air cargo operations prioritize safety, controllability, and clearance.

The Relationship Between Maximum Loading and Balance
An aircraft’s load balance depends on total weight, fore-and-aft weight distribution, fuel, range, airport conditions, and weather. Even if there is space left in a specific pallet position, it cannot be loaded if doing so would cause the center of gravity to exceed the permissible range.
Balancing Factors
Impact
Forward/Rear Cargo Bay Weight
Affects Center of Gravity
Left-Right Distribution
Affects Structure and Operation
Fuel Load
Long-range flights require more fuel, which can affect payload capacity
Weather and Temperature
High temperatures and high altitudes may limit payload
Runway Conditions
Heavy-load takeoff capability is limited
Cargo characteristics
Restrictions on the placement of special cargo
Therefore, for the same aircraft and the same shipment, loading capacity may vary depending on the route, weather conditions, and fuel load.
Why Freight Forwarders Should Be Conservative in Their Quotes
If a freight forwarder sells the entire theoretical cargo capacity to a client, the flight is likely to end up overloaded. A professional quote should allow for operational flexibility, especially when handling light-bulk cargo, e-commerce shipments, irregularly shaped cargo, and consolidated shipments from multiple consignments.

How to Reduce the Risk of Unloading Cargo
Report accurate cargo data in advance;
Do not underreport volume and weight;
Balance light, bulky cargo with heavy cargo;
Confirm in advance that special cargo will be segregated and assigned specific space;
Leave some headroom when approaching cargo capacity limits;
Communicate priorities in advance when airlines impose last-minute load restrictions;
For shipments split into batches by the customer, clearly identify which ones must be shipped immediately and which can be delayed.

Common Misconceptions
Misconception 1: Cargo space confirmation guarantees that the cargo will be loaded.
Final loading depends on weight and balance considerations and on-site conditions.
Misconception 2: Cargo can be loaded as long as there is space in the hold.
Space is only one factor; weight and center of gravity are equally critical.
Misconception 3: The more lightweight cargo, the better.
Light, bulky cargo may fill the space but fail to meet the revenue weight requirement.
Misconception 4: Safety clearance is a waste of space.
This space is reserved for handling, securing cargo, ventilation, and safety.
Misconception 5: Cargo rejection is always the airline’s fault.
Inaccurate customer data, changes in cargo type, and weather-related load restrictions can all lead to cargo being offloaded.

Why an E-commerce Charter Flight Wasn’t Fully Loaded
A freight forwarder secured a wide-body freighter charter for e-commerce shipments. The client had declared 90 metric tons of billable weight. Upon arrival at the warehouse, however, it was discovered that the outer packaging dimensions were larger than expected, the proportion of light-bulky cargo was high, and many boxes could not be stacked tightly.During palletizing, the available space filled up quickly, but the actual gross weight and billable weight fell short of expectations. The client asked, “Isn’t there still load capacity left? Why not keep loading?”
The answer is: The volume capacity was already full, the aircraft’s external dimensions were nearing the limits, and the safety margins and operational space could not be further reduced. Just because the aircraft still has weight capacity does not mean there is still usable space.
Forecast
Actual
Estimated based on average box dimensions
Multiple SKUs with significant size variations
Expected to be stackable
Some shipments cannot be compressed
Billing weight appears sufficient
Actual cargo space fills up first
Believed there was still loading capacity
Outline and volume are already restricted
The biggest concern with e-commerce charter flights is inaccurate advance notifications. Changes in box specifications, bulging outer packaging, non-compressible cargo, and label orientation requirements can all affect actual loading.

The “Discipline of White Space” in Full-Container Load Operations
The most common mistake made by freight forwarders operating on a block space basis is selling every voyage to capacity in order to boost short-term revenue. While this yields high revenue in the short term, it leads to numerous issues in the long run: cargo rejection, rework, customer complaints, strained relationships with airlines, warehouse overtime, and chaotic financial reconciliations.
Overselling
Consequences
Failure to Allow for Volume Margin
Even slight changes in cargo dimensions can cause the warehouse to reach capacity
No Weight Buffer
No buffer when airlines impose weight limits
Failure to Prioritize Customers
Significant disputes arise when cargo is offloaded
No distinction made between cargo types
Imbalance in the mix of light, bulky cargo and heavy cargo
No written terms
Customers consider the freight forwarder to be in breach of contract
A mature block space operation establishes safety margins for each voyage. Not all available space is sold, nor are the same commitments made to every customer. The busier the season, the more essential it is to maintain this discipline of reserving capacity.
How to Conduct a Post-Discharge Review
A cargo rejection cannot be resolved simply by attributing it to “airline reasons” during the post-incident review. We recommend examining five key questions: Was the customer’s advance booking information accurate? Were warehouse remeasurements and reweighings conducted in a timely manner? Was the cargo mix appropriate? Did the airline impose last-minute load restrictions? Were the sales terms clearly communicated in advance?
The purpose of the review is not to assign blame, but to minimize similar issues in the future. True competence in air freight lies in turning exceptions into standard operating procedures (SOPs).
How to Turn Safety Margins into Rules Customers Can Accept
If safety margins are discussed only internally, customers may perceive it as an attempt to load less cargo. A better approach is to clearly state the following in quotations and booking confirmations: The estimated loading volume is based on the customer’s forecast data; the final volume is subject to actual re-measurement and re-weighing of the cargo, the carrier’s load planning, and on-site loading conditions;If the airline adjusts the load due to weather, weight limits, balance requirements, safety, or regulatory reasons, the freight forwarder will assist with rebooking but does not guarantee full loading unconditionally.

How Freight Forwarders Manage Priorities Internally
When consolidating shipments from multiple clients on chartered space or chartered flights, priorities must be defined in advance: which shipments have strict time-sensitive requirements and which can be delayed; which clients have purchased guaranteed space and which are on the waiting list; and which shipments, if dropped, would disrupt production lines versus those that are simply routine restocking.
Without clear priorities, decisions on which shipments to drop will become ad-hoc and arbitrary. The busier the season, the more crucial it is to document these priorities in the operations schedule.
